One bright spark is the return of the brooch - welcome news for accessory lovers like us. Editor Trudi Brewer shares a thrifty trend to update what is already in your wardrobe.
Once a nostalgic relic, this vintage accessory has returned, renewed with modern relevance.
Brooches may be a look you've written off as outdated and old-fashioned, something your Nana would wear with pride. But today, brooches (wearing more than one) are doing the heavy lifting, bringing new life to the wardrobe you already own.
Making an appearance on runways, Chanel, Tory Burch and Armani reintroduced this chic accessory to elevate sharp tailoring, floaty dresses and cosy knitwear, offering a look of purposeful sophistication.

How to wear brooches in 2026
The Canadian tuxedo, or denim-on-denim, is already a style statement. Add a multitude of brooches stacked across the jacket, and you've got a regal take on this trend. A dark-wash denim works best for this, serving as a contrasting canvas for the glittery collection.
On a denim jacket or crisp white shirt, pin a brooch at the collar for an easy statement. Unlike a necklace that moves as you walk, this brooch stays steady and looks endlessly chic.
Brooches don’t have to be worn only on jacket lapels or pinned to shirts. Why not pin one to your tie or handbag? The necktie trend was one of 2025's top styles, thanks to the rise of power suiting. Adding a brooch is one way to break out of the school-meets-business style and add a maximalist spin.
Miu Miu and Prada lean into ladylike style, add a decadent brooch to a top-and-maxi skirt combo, pair with peep-toe heels, and it finishes this timeless look.
